Project Description

Sun Harvest Solar Project represents enXco's first commercial photovoltaic (PV) installation in the US. The system was designed and built through a partnership between enXco, Third Rock Systems, and Unlimited Energy who collaborated from start to finish in the design and execution of the project. enXco financed the project and serves as the owner for the life of the project.

The Sun Harvest Solar Project provides an opportunity for the school to meet their sustainability goals while also reducing its electric energy bill and securing future energy pricing through a fixed price Power Purchase Agreement with enXco.

Sun Harvest

Developer, Owner, Operator:
enXco
Power Purchaser:
Fresno Adventist Academy
System Size:
0.25 MWp
Start of Construction:
September, 2007
Date of Operation:
December, 2007
Photovoltaic Modules:
3,396 First Solar Panels
Application:
Fixed Tilt Ground-Mount
Technology:
Thin Film
Avoided Emissions:
319 Metric Tons of CO2
Equivalencies*:
Annual Greenhouse Gas Emissions from 58 passenger cars Annual CO2 emissions from electricity use of 42 home * based on EPA Greenhouse Gas Equivalencies
